Hawks Dominate Game 2, Take 2-0 Series Lead

April 2, 2023 - Western Hockey League (WHL)
Portland Winterhawks News Release


Portland, Ore. - Two goals apiece from Marcus Nguyen and Jack O'Brien and a 23-save shutout from Jan Špunar carried the Winterhawks to a 4-0 win over the Silvertips in Game 2 of their first-round playoff series.

Portland now holds a 2-0 series lead over Everett.

The Nguyen Show picked up where it left off last night as the Calgary, Alta. native tallied twice in short order during the first period. Ryan McCleary teed up the first one, carrying the puck across the blue line on a rush and finding Nguyen streaking down the right side for a tidy finish into the top corner. Just over three minutes later, another defenseman helped set the stage as Luca Cagnoni collected the puck at the blue line, slipped down the right-wing boards and deftly backhanded a saucer pass into the crease for Nguyen to tap home and give Portland a 2-0 lead.

After converting on three of four chances in Game 1, Portland's power play again delivered late in the second period of Game 2. A well-executed set play started with James Stefan at the left point, who fed Robbie Fromm-Delorme at the side of the net for a no-look, spinning pass through the crease to a wide-open O'Brien on the back door. The Winterhawks carried a 3-0 lead into the third period, and an O'Brien empty-netter capped off a dominant playoff performance from the hosts.

The series now shifts north to Angel of the Winds Arena for Game 3 on Monday and Game 4 on Friday.
